New Relic不监视我的C#控制台应用程序

时间:2015-05-28 11:36:34

标签: configuration console-application newrelic

我按照以下步骤为我的非IIS .NET应用程序安装和配置New Relic:https://docs.newrelic.com/docs/agents/net-agent/instrumentation/instrumenting-non-iis-apps

  

在应用程序的配置文件中启用代理。在配置文件中,使用名为NewRelic.AgentEnabled的键添加一个新的appSetting,值为true。

我已经完成但无法在New Relic上监控我的应用程序。

有任何优惠吗?

1 个答案:

答案 0 :(得分:0)

如果您正确遵循newrelic必须执行的所有步骤,请确保以下内容:

  1. 安装时激活红色矩形中的选项 (见此链接http://i.stack.imgur.com/AroqR.jpg
  2. 创建或修改应用程序的app.config文件,添加此文件(appSettings标记):
  3.    <?xml version="1.0" encoding="utf-8"?>
        <configuration>
          <appSettings>
            <add key="NewRelic.AgentEnabled" value="true" />
            <add key = "NewRelic.AppName" value="MYAPPLICATIONNAME" />
          </appSettings>
    
    1. 在新的relic配置文件中,确保使用在app.config中使用的名称重命名“instrumentation”标记(NewRelic.AppName value)
    2. <instrumentation>
          <applications>
                  <application name="MYAPPLICATIONNAME" />
          </applications>
      </instrumentation>
      

      重启你的应用程序(或你的windows会话lol) 我做了很多时间并为我工作。